📅  最后修改于: 2023-12-03 14:44:55.490000             🧑  作者: Mango
最近我参加了 Oracle 公司在 2020 年举办的服务器技术面试,以下分享我的面试体验和相关技术知识。
面试包含了三个环节:在线测试、电话技术面试和视频面试。其中,在线测试部分包括计算机基础、操作系统、数据结构、算法和数据库等方面的选择题和编程题,难度偏高,需要仔细思考和操作。
电话技术面试是和面试官进行一对一的远程技术交流,时长约为 30 分钟。面试官会深入询问面试者的学习和工作经历,并提问关于操作系统、网络协议、分布式系统等方面的问题。其中,我注意到面试官喜欢对于细节的有针对性提问,会关注候选人的思考过程和解决问题的能力。
视频面试则是对于电话面试的进一步深入,并对于细节和面试者的问题解决能力作出更深入的考察。
面试过程中,我主要接触了一些服务器技术的相关知识,如下列举:
包括操作系统原理,操作系统概念、进程调度、进程同步、死锁等方面的知识。
涉及到 TCP/IP 协议族, HTTP 协议、DNS 协议和 FTP 协议等。
重点关注 Oracle 数据库和 Mysql 数据库,包括数据索引、数据类型、表结构等方面的知识。
包括系统架构、CAP 原则、一致性算法等方面的知识。
Oracle FTE 的面试对于求职者的技术掌握程度要求较高,需要一定的准备和深入的了解相关技术。在面试中,我们需要关注细节、注意解决问题的能力,并且要在不断探索中提升自己。